About the Role
This is a Fixed Term contract for 18 months (duration of the apprenticeship).
Apprenticeship pay rates for this post are dependent on age. Please see below for the applicable rates:
Level 2 Apprenticeship Rates
Under 18 years £14,874 per annum
18-20 years £19,600 per annum
21+ years £23,555 per annum
This is a great opportunity for someone who wants to learn and develop, or who may be entering this career pathway for the first time and wants to develop their skills and knowledge in a Business Administrator role.
The post holder will offer a customer-focused, responsive, and quality administrative service whilst ensuring efficient, accurate and timely processing of purchasing transactions. In particular, the post holder will support the wider Subcontracting team in the maintenance of the enrolments, apprentice database, employer contracts, registers, audit and quality processes. The post holder will, at all times, comply with LCC Group Financial Regulations and Funding rules processes and maintain a proactive and diligent approach to fraud awareness.
You will attend off the job once a week and complete all of your learning whilst working at Leeds City College. An assessor/coach will be assigned to you as the apprentice and meet with you every 6-8 weeks to support and guide you through the programme.
The Apprenticeship will take 15 months with an additional 3 months at the end for the assessment, which involves the completion of a learning portfolio, a test your knowledge quiz and a work based project.

What You Will Do
- Support and assist with the effective and efficient running of the quality and compliance within the Subcontracting team by assisting with funding & audit checks.
- Maintain the learners, providers and employer details within the MIS database, processing requests for new learners, initial assessment, ensuring they are audit compliant for the Luminate education Group, ensuring accurate input to prevent duplication and ensuring that employers' financial and other information is accurate and authentic.
- Undertake general administrative and clerical tasks, including word processing, use of databases, purchase order processing, spreadsheets, email, photocopying, scanning and filing.
- To support the Contract, Quality and Performance meetings with subcontractors to drive quality within the provision.
- To carry out regular accuracy checks of all data within the Department as directed by the leadership team and maintain data standards including adherence to the GDPR.
